PM KISAN 18th Installment Date Confirmed: There is great news for PM Kisan beneficiaries. The date of the 18th installment has been confirmed. Money will be transferred to the accounts of crores of farmers during Navratri. Prime Minister Narendra Modi will release the 18th installment of PM Kisan Yojana on 5 October 2024. Let us tell you that the 17th installment was released on 18 June.

what is the plan

PM Kisan is a central government scheme. Under this scheme, the Modi government gives Rs 6,000 annually as assistance to farmers. This amount is given in three equal installments of Rs 2,000 each directly to the beneficiaries’ bank accounts through Direct Benefit Transfer (DBT). This scheme was launched in December 2018. In the 16th installment of PM Kisan Yojana, more than 93 crore farmers received Rs 2000.

What farmers have to do to get the 18th installment-

Let us tell you that eKYC is mandatory for PMKISAN registered farmers. Beneficiaries will have to complete the paperwork including the e-Know Your Customer (KYC) process.

Follow these steps to complete the eKYC process for PM Kisan:-

– For this, first go to the official website: https://pmkisan.gov.in

– Click on ‘eKYC’ option under “Farmer Corner” section.

-Enter your 12 digit Aadhaar number in the required field.

– Click on the ‘Search’ button.

– Enter the OTP sent to your registered mobile number.

– Click on ‘Submit’ button to complete the eKYC process.

– You can also complete the eKYC process at the nearest Common Service Centre (CSC) by providing your Aadhaar number and undergoing biometric authentication.

How to check the status of PM-Kisan installment-

Visit the PM-Kisan website.

On the homepage, go to the ‘Farmers Corner’ section.

Click on the ‘Beneficiary Status’ option.

Enter registered Aadhaar number or bank account number.

Click on the ‘Get Data’ button.

The status of your PM-Kisan installment will start appearing on the screen.
